Understanding the IELTS Speaking Test
The IELTS Speaking test is structured into three parts:
Part 1: Introduction and Interview (4-- 5 minutes)Part 2: Long Turn (3-- 4 minutes)Part 3: Discussion (4-- 5 minutes)
Each part examines different speaking skills, consisting of fluency, coherence, lexical resources, grammatical variety and accuracy, and pronunciation. Understanding the format is vital for efficient preparation.
Table 1: IELTS Speaking Test StructurePartDurationDescriptionPart 14-- 5 minutesIntroduction and basic questions about familiar topics such as home, household, work, and research studies.Part 23-- 4 minutesCandidates speak for 1-2 minutes on a given subject after 1 minute of preparation time.Part 34-- 5 minutesA discussion based on the topic from Part 2, emphasizing deeper analytical responses.Why Speaking Practice is Essential
